David Hoy Elementary – 21 hours per week (schedule to be determined). Continuing position starting as soon as possible.
Summary
The Solid Start Facilitator will concentrate on key aspects of family, literacy, numeracy, parent support and education, stages of early childhood development and community resource sharing. The intention of the program is that parents and caregivers will participate alongside their children in a purposeful, play‑based environment.
Qualifications
- Completion of Grade 12 (Dogwood Certificate)
- Certificate in Early Childhood Education
- Community Care Facilities Branch BC License to practice
- Valid Child Safe First Aid Certificate
- 6 months experience as a licensed Early Childhood Educator working with children in the 0-5 age range and their caregivers
- WHMIS 2015 Certificate and familiarity with WorkSafeBC safety procedures
